About Hydrocodone

Hydrocodone is a prescription opioid medication used by healthcare professionals to manage moderate to severe pain when other pain relief options may not provide sufficient results. It works by interacting with opioid receptors in the nervous system to reduce the way the brain and body perceive pain.

Because hydrocodone can cause dependence, tolerance, and other serious risks, it should only be used under the guidance of a licensed healthcare provider. A medical professional can determine whether hydrocodone is appropriate based on a patient’s condition, medical history, and overall health needs.

Common Uses of Hydrocodone

Healthcare providers may prescribe hydrocodone for different types of pain conditions, including:

  • Short-Term Pain Relief: Hydrocodone may be used after certain medical procedures, injuries, or surgeries when stronger pain control is required.
  • Chronic Pain Management: In some cases, it may be considered for ongoing pain conditions when other treatments are not effective.
  • Severe Injury-Related Pain: Hydrocodone can help reduce discomfort associated with significant injuries when prescribed appropriately.

Hydrocodone is often combined with other medications, such as acetaminophen, depending on the specific formulation and treatment plan recommended by a healthcare provider.

Possible Side Effects of Hydrocodone

Like other opioid medications, hydrocodone may cause side effects. Common reactions may include:

  • Drowsiness
  • Dizziness
  • Nausea
  • Vomiting
  • Constipation
  • Dry mouth
  • Feeling tired

Some symptoms may require immediate medical attention, including:

  • Slow or difficult breathing
  • Extreme sleepiness
  • Confusion
  • Loss of consciousness
  • Signs of an allergic reaction

Patients should discuss any unusual or severe symptoms with a healthcare provider.

Important Safety Information

Hydrocodone carries risks associated with opioid medications, including misuse, dependence, and overdose. To use it safely:

  • Take hydrocodone only as prescribed by a healthcare professional.
  • Avoid combining it with alcohol or other sedating substances unless approved by a doctor.
  • Keep medication stored securely and away from others.
  • Inform your healthcare provider about all other medications you are taking.

Regular communication with a healthcare professional helps ensure safer and more effective pain management.
